Narrative Report

On November 8, 1967 at 12:00 AM, Marseille - Marseille experienced a crash involving Consolidated PBY-5A Catalina, operated by Sécurité civile française, with the event recorded near Marseille-Marignane Bouches-du-Rhône.

The flight was categorized as training and the reported phase was landing (descent or approach) at a lake, sea, ocean, river crash site.

4 people were known to be on board, 1 fatalities were recorded, 3 survivors were identified or estimated. This corresponds to an estimated fatality rate of 25.0%.

Crew on board: 4, crew fatalities: 1, passengers on board: 0, passenger fatalities: 0, other fatalities: 0.

The crew was completing a local training flight at Marseille-Marignane with scoping manoeuvres under call sign 'Pélican Blanc'. Upon landing, the airplane nosed down, plunged into the sea and partially sank. A crew member was killed while three others were rescued. The aircraft was damaged beyond repair.

Aircraft reference details include registration F-ZBAQ, MSN 1684, year of manufacture 1944.

Geospatial coordinates for this crash are approximately 43.4375°, 5.2130°.
